Recital Music publish a wealth of original works for double bass alongside a popular, accessible and growing range of transcriptions for bassists of all ages and abilities. Most transcriptions published by Recital Music are by David Heyes, who has a successful and proven track record when arranging for double bass.
Originally arranged in the 1980s for The Col Legno Double Bass Ensemble in London and newly edited in 2007, this Baroque 'classic' offers effective challenges for the good intermediate quartet and would be ideal for any concert or occasion.
The majority of the melodic material is played by Bass 1, with wonderful contrapuntal writing for Bass 2 and 3, grounded by an evocative and iconic pizzicato bass line. Two parts are included for Bass 4 - allowing the piece to be played in solo or orchestral tuning, or half and half.
